Putin hands over Russian Ariston to Gazprom

Yesterday the Russian president surprised him Vladimir Putin signed a decree for the temporary transfer of the Russian subsidiaries of Ariston and Bosch to the local Gazprom Domestic Systemsa household appliance manufacturing company of the state-owned Gazprom group.

Last year Danone and Carlsberg

The reasons that pushed Putin to transfer Ariston Thermo Rus LLC and BSH Household Appliances LLC to Gazprom are not known. Already last year the Tsar had temporarily transferred the management of the Russian branches of Danone and Carlsberg at the Rosimushchestvo, the Federal Property Management Agency, through the control of actions. On that occasion, Moscow had anticipated the intentions of Danone which had announced its intention to exit the Russian market. While for Ariston and Bosch the provision is unclear, and management has been transferred directly to another industrial groupeven if controlled by the government.

Official note from Ariston: “They didn’t warn us”

The Ariston group released a note on what happened: “Waiting for explanations on the unexpected provision, we are evaluating the implications, also from a governance and management point of view. The Ariston Group, active industrially in the Russian Federation for almost 20 years with very correct relations with local institutions, was not informed in advance of the Decree and is extremely surprised by this initiative”.

Ariston factory in Russia since 2005

The establishment of Vsevolozhsk20 km from St. Petersburg, was inaugurated in 2005 and extends over 64 thousand m2, the company says. 200 employees are employed, between direct and indirect, plus another 100 who work in the commercial network. The plant produces electric water heaters for the Russian market. Since the beginning of the war, and the sanctions, investments are blocked and the branch continues to operate as usual. Ariston Group closed 2023 with revenues of 3.1 billion, of which the turnover of the Vsevolozhsk plant is around on 3% of the total.

EU: “Russia’s contempt for international laws”

The European External Action Service (EEAS), established to make Brussels’ foreign policy more coherent and effective and strengthen Europe’s influence on the world scene, commented on the nationalizations of Ariston and Bosh: “These measures, which they target legitimate economic activitiesI am another proof of Russia’s contempt for the laws and international rules”. And underlining that Moscow “continues to take measures against EU companies operating in the country”, concluding: “The European Union asks Russia to revoke these measures and seek acceptable solutions with European companies“, Moscow “confirms itself as a unpredictable actor also in the economic field”.
